WAVE ARTS TUBE SATURATOR 2 | Ultra-Realistic Tube Emulation Tone, From Warm Saturation to Fat Distortion
Introducing the Wave Arts Tube Saturator 2, a revolutionary tube emulation saturator that will take your audio production to a whole new level. It employs extremely precise circuit simulation technology to faithfully reproduce the warmth and dynamics of classic tube preamplifiers, integrated with an analog equalizer. Whether you're looking for a subtle audio processing plugin to add a touch of warm analog character to your tracks, or craving powerful, fat distortion effects, Tube Saturator 2 delivers with ease. This plugin not only inherits the excellent quality of its predecessor, Tube Saturator Vintage, but also achieves a leap in performance and precision.
At the core of Tube Saturator 2 is its unique circuit simulation technology. It transforms real-world components like vacuum tubes, resistors, and capacitors into a precise set of mathematical equations, accurately restoring the acoustic performance of analog circuits through numerical computation. Compared to its predecessor, Tube Saturator 2 utilizes a vast database of pre-computed solutions, boosting the speed of its saturation processing by approximately 7 times, while simultaneously elevating simulation accuracy to a new level. This means you can enjoy a smoother, more efficient workflow without sacrificing sound quality.
Beyond its exceptional circuit simulation, Tube Saturator 2 also features a built-in three-band Baxandall-type equalizer, commonly found in many guitar amplifiers, allowing you to further sculpt your tone. Its rich set of features, including switchable tube types (12AX7 and 12AU7), flexible equalizer placement options, a high-quality 2x oversampling mode, and intuitive mix control, are all designed to provide endless possibilities for your audio creativity. Versatile Tone Shaping Capability
Tube Saturator 2 offers a wide range of tonal possibilities, from gentle analog warmth to powerful, fat distortion. You can drive it gently for warm saturation effects, or push it to its limits to generate rich distortion. The built-in three-band Baxandall-type equalizer, commonly found in classic guitar amplifiers, allows you to further precisely sculpt the tone to meet the needs of different instruments and mixes.
Flexible Audio Control Options
This plugin offers multiple flexible control functions, allowing you to finely adjust the tone. You can easily switch between two vacuum tube types, 12AX7 and 12AU7, each with different harmonic characteristics; the equalizer can be set to operate either before or after saturation processing, providing more tonal combinations; both saturation and EQ functions can be independently switched on/off. Additionally, the 2x oversampling mode effectively attenuates aliasing distortion harmonics, while the mix control allows you to perfectly blend the processed sound with the original signal.

Technical Specifications (Tech Specs)
- Product Name: Wave Arts Tube Saturator 2
- Product Type: Tube Preamplifier Emulation & Saturation Effect Plugin
- Core Technology: Ultra-Precise Circuit Simulation
- Performance Optimization: Saturation processing approximately 7 times faster than its predecessor
- Tube Models: Switchable 12AX7 and 12AU7
- Built-in Equalizer: Three-band Baxandall-type EQ
- EQ Placement Options: Switchable EQ operation before or after saturation
- Function Switches: Saturation and EQ can be independently switched on/off
- Oversampling Mode: 2x Oversampling
- Mix Function: Features Dry/Wet Mix Control
- Interface Design: Aesthetic and Intuitive Graphical User Interface
- Application Scenarios: Suitable for tone enhancement and distortion effects on tracks such as mixing, mastering, guitar, bass, vocals, etc.
